## Deployment

HookRelay handles outbound webhook delivery for the Pinefold platform, and retries are where support tickets usually come from. Quick refresher: failed deliveries back off exponentially, dead-letter after the max attempt count, and customers can replay from the dashboard. If someone claims they "never got the webhook," check the attempt log first — nine times out of ten it's their endpoint timing out. Deployments ship with these retry settings.

service settings:
[norax]
team = holiel
access_code = ac_5a44a4
host = norax.qirvantech.test
port = 9000
owner = oliix.aldius
peer = holwyn.crelvoio.test

# Surveyhawk field app — offline mode env
# Offline mode queues submissions locally and syncs when connectivity returns.
# OFFLINE_QUEUE_MAX=500 caps local storage; raise only for remote-region builds.
# SYNC_RETRY_SECONDS=120 is tuned for flaky rural links — don't lower it.
# Sync requests are signed, so the signing secret goes on the following line.

secret setting of tajof-bahif: COURIER_KEY3=65d

# Build Provenance — Schedulark Timetable Solver

Every release of the Schedulark solver is built on the Fenwick build grid from a tagged commit, never from a working branch. The provenance manifest records the compiler version, the constraint-library snapshot, and the seed set used for the regression timetables from the Marrowgate pilot schools. As a contractor, you should verify the manifest before deploying any solver binary to a staging cluster. The manifest is considered valid only when it matches the attestation token shown below.

session token of yageg-kagap = htk9_89026285c

// Client setup for the Fathomdiff large-file diff viewer.
// Files over 200 MB are chunked and diffed server-side on the
// Fathomdiff render cluster; do not attempt local diffing for
// release artifacts. Timeouts default to 90s per chunk.
// The client below authenticates to the internal render API
// using the key on the following line.

gateway credential: vxb3-o9a